A little historical perspective:

D day Allied killed 2500

Antietam total killed 3650

Gettysburg " " 5600

Somme first day British " " 19200

Every US death in Iraq is a tragedy to his friends family and comrades. But from a historical perspective our loses in Iraq have been amazingly light. If we can't handle this a nation, we are really a paper tiger.
